Understanding the Nevada Casino Landscape

Nevada’s casino industry isn't monolithic; it’s a complex ecosystem with establishments varying greatly in size, target audience, and overall offerings. Las Vegas, naturally, dominates the scene, boasting mega-resorts that combine casinos, hotels, restaurants, shopping, and entertainment into integrated experiences. These casinos often feature expansive gaming floors, a wide array of table games, and thousands of slot machines. They are designed to provide a complete vacation experience, far beyond just gambling. However, venturing outside of Las Vegas reveals a different side of Nevada’s casino culture. Smaller towns like Reno, Laughlin, and even those closer to state borders, offer a more relaxed and intimate atmosphere.

These regional casinos tend to cater to a local clientele, offering more affordable gaming options and a less frenetic pace. They often emphasize personal service and a sense of community. The regulatory environment in Nevada is also a crucial factor in understanding the landscape. The Nevada Gaming Control Board and the Nevada Gaming Commission oversee all aspects of casino operations, ensuring fairness, security, and responsible gaming practices. This strict regulation is a key reason why Nevada has maintained its reputation as a safe and reputable gambling destination. The emphasis on player protection and adherence to high standards influences everything from game integrity to responsible alcohol service.

Casino City Approximate Casino Count (2023) Dominant Casino Style Typical Visitor Profile
Las Vegas 130+ Mega-Resorts, Luxury Tourists, High Rollers, Convention Attendees
Reno 20+ Mid-Size, Historic Regional Visitors, Locals
Laughlin 9 Riverfront, Affordable Road Trippers, Budget Travelers
Lake Tahoe 5+ Mountain Resort, Scenic Skiers, Nature Enthusiasts

The table above provides a snapshot of the different casino cities in Nevada and their characteristics, illustrating the diverse range of experiences available. The variety ensures that regardless of your preferences, there's a Nevada casino experience perfectly suited to your needs.

Exploring Different Casino Game Options

The world of casino gaming is incredibly diverse, offering something for everyone, regardless of their experience level. Traditional table games like Blackjack, Roulette, Baccarat, and Poker remain incredibly popular, attracting players with their strategic depth and social interaction. Blackjack, in particular, has a dedicated following due to its relatively low house edge and the potential for skilled players to gain an advantage. Roulette, with its spinning wheel and unpredictable outcomes, provides a classic casino thrill. Baccarat, often associated with high rollers, offers a sophisticated and elegant gaming experience. Poker, of course, pits players against each other, requiring skill, strategy, and a bit of luck.

Beyond table games, slot machines are the workhorses of the casino industry, accounting for a significant portion of revenue. Modern slot machines offer a dazzling array of themes, bonus features, and progressive jackpots, keeping players entertained for hours. Video poker combines elements of both slot machines and poker, offering players the opportunity to apply strategy and improve their odds. And increasingly, casinos are incorporating electronic table games that mimic the experience of traditional table games but with lower minimum bets and faster gameplay. Understanding the rules and strategies of these different games is essential for maximizing your enjoyment and potentially increasing your chances of winning.
